What is Online Esports Gaming?
Esports refers to organized, multiplayer video link 3389 game competitions, often between professional players, individually or as teams. These competitions are typically played online, allowing players to connect from around the world, or in arenas with a live audience. The term online esports gaming specifically refers to competitive gaming events that are conducted over the internet, rather than in physical locations, making it more accessible and flexible for players from different regions.
Games such as League of Legends, Dota 2, Counter-Strike: Global Offensive, Fortnite, and Overwatch are just a few examples of popular online esports titles that have grown a massive following over the years. The Growing Popularity of Online Esports Gaming
The growth of online esports gaming can be attributed to several key factors:

Accessibility: Unlike traditional sports, online esports gaming removes the physical barriers that limit participation. As long as you have a stable internet connection and the necessary equipment, anyone, anywhere, can join the global esports ecosystem. This accessibility has led to an influx of new players and fans alike.

Advancements in Technology: High-speed internet connections, faster processors, and better graphics have all contributed to making online gaming more seamless and enjoyable. These advancements ensure that players can enjoy lag-free, high-definition gaming experiences, which is crucial in competitive play.

Streaming Platforms: The rise of streaming platforms like Twitch and YouTube Gaming has played a huge role in popularizing esports. Fans now have easy access to live streams of esports tournaments, tutorials, and gameplay from their favorite professional players. The ability to watch matches in real-time and engage with the community has helped foster a sense of global camaraderie and excitement.

Monetization and Sponsorships: The business side of online esports gaming has flourished as well. Esports organizations now attract major sponsors, brands, and advertisers. Tournament prize pools have reached millions of dollars, and top-tier players can earn substantial incomes from sponsorships, streaming, and even merchandising. As a result, the entire esports ecosystem has become highly lucrative and sustainable, further fueling its growth.
Online Esports Tournaments and Global Competitions
One of the most appealing aspects of online esports gaming is the sheer number of tournaments held throughout the year. Major events like The International (Dota 2), League of Legends World Championship, and Fortnite World Cup have captured the attention of millions of fans worldwide. These tournaments offer massive prize pools, with some events boasting rewards that rival those of traditional sports competitions.
These tournaments often feature online qualifiers, where players from different regions compete for a chance to make it to the grand stage. Thanks to online gameplay, the barrier to entry for many aspiring professional players has been significantly reduced, making it easier for talented individuals to make a name for themselves.
The Future of Online Esports Gaming
As the industry continues to expand, the future of online esports gaming looks incredibly promising. The integration of virtual reality (VR) and augmented reality (AR) technologies into gaming could further enhance the online experience, offering a more immersive environment for players and fans.
Additionally, mobile gaming is also on the rise, with titles like PUBG Mobile and Clash Royale gaining significant traction. This shift toward mobile esports opens up opportunities for gamers in regions where high-end gaming PCs may be less accessible, further broadening the esports audience.
The growing connection between esports and traditional sports is another trend to watch. Many professional sports teams now invest in esports divisions, and some even have cross-over tournaments with traditional athletes participating. These developments further legitimize esports as a true form of competition and entertainment.
